Understanding Your Partner: Insights from Marriage and Couples Counselling

Understanding your partner is fundamental to building a solid and fulfilling relationship. Marriage and couples counselling offer valuable insights and strategies to help couples deepen their understanding of each other, fostering empathy, connection, and intimacy.


The Importance of Understanding Your Partner


Understanding your partner goes beyond simply knowing their likes and dislikes; it involves empathising with their emotions, perspectives, and experiences. When couples understand each other deeply, they can communicate more effectively, resolve conflicts more peacefully, and support each other more fully, strengthening their bond and building a resilient partnership.


Insights from Marriage and Couples Counselling


1. Active Listening: Marriage and couples counsellors emphasise the importance of active listening in understanding your partner. This involves giving your full attention to your partner when they speak, being genuinely curious about their thoughts and feelings, and validating their experiences. Through active listening, couples can foster empathy and deepen their connection with each other.


2. Empathy and Validation: Marriage and couples counsellors encourage couples to practice empathy and validation in their interactions with each other. Empathy involves putting yourself in your partner's shoes and understanding their emotions from their perspective, while validation entails acknowledging and accepting your partner's feelings as valid and important. Couples can create a supportive and validating environment where both partners feel heard and understood by showing empathy and validation.


3. Communication Skills: Marriage and couples counselling focus on improving communication skills as a way to enhance understanding between partners. Counsellors teach couples effective communication techniques, such as using "I" statements, active listening, and expressing empathy, to facilitate deeper understanding and connection. Couples can navigate conflicts more effectively by honing their communication skills and strengthening their emotional bond.
